当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

如何在云服务器上搭建网站教程图片,云服务器搭建网站教程,从零开始,轻松掌握网站部署技巧

如何在云服务器上搭建网站教程图片,云服务器搭建网站教程,从零开始,轻松掌握网站部署技巧

本教程图文并茂,从零开始教你如何在云服务器上搭建网站,轻松掌握网站部署技巧,助你快速掌握网站部署。...

本教程图文并茂,从零开始教你如何在云服务器上搭建网站,轻松掌握网站部署技巧,助你快速掌握网站部署。

随着互联网的普及,越来越多的企业和个人开始关注网站建设,而云服务器因其高稳定性、高安全性、高可扩展性等特点,成为了网站搭建的首选平台,本文将详细讲解如何在云服务器上搭建网站,帮助您轻松掌握网站部署技巧。

准备工作

如何在云服务器上搭建网站教程图片,云服务器搭建网站教程,从零开始,轻松掌握网站部署技巧

图片来源于网络,如有侵权联系删除

  1. 云服务器:选择一家信誉良好的云服务提供商,如阿里云、腾讯云等,购买一台云服务器。

  2. 域名:购买一个域名,用于访问您的网站。

  3. 服务器端软件:根据您的需求,选择合适的Web服务器软件,如Apache、Nginx等。

  4. 数据库:如果您需要网站具备数据存储功能,可购买MySQL、MongoDB等数据库服务。

  5. 网络安全:开启防火墙,设置安全组策略,确保服务器安全。

搭建网站步骤

配置云服务器

(1)登录云服务器管理控制台,选择“实例”模块。

(2)找到您的云服务器实例,点击“登录管理”。

(3)在弹出的窗口中,选择“密码登录”,输入您的密码,登录云服务器。

安装Web服务器软件

以Apache为例,讲解如何安装Apache:

(1)登录云服务器后,通过SSH连接到服务器。

(2)使用以下命令安装Apache:

sudo apt-get update
sudo apt-get install apache2

(3)安装完成后,使用以下命令启动Apache:

sudo systemctl start apache2

(4)为了使Apache在系统启动时自动运行,使用以下命令设置开机自启:

sudo systemctl enable apache2

配置Web服务器

(1)在云服务器上创建一个网站目录,用于存放网站文件:

sudo mkdir /var/www/mywebsite

(2)将网站文件上传到该目录,可以使用FTP、SFTP等方式。

如何在云服务器上搭建网站教程图片,云服务器搭建网站教程,从零开始,轻松掌握网站部署技巧

图片来源于网络,如有侵权联系删除

(3)修改Apache的配置文件,添加网站虚拟主机:

sudo nano /etc/apache2/sites-available/mywebsite.conf

(4)在配置文件中添加以下内容:

<VirtualHost *:80>
    ServerAdmin admin@example.com
    ServerName www.example.com
    DocumentRoot /var/www/mywebsite
    ErrorLog ${APACHE_LOG_DIR}/error.log
    CustomLog ${APACHE_LOG_DIR}/access.log combined
</VirtualHost>

(5)保存并关闭配置文件,使用以下命令使配置生效:

sudo a2ensite mywebsite.conf
sudo systemctl reload apache2

配置数据库(如有需要)

以MySQL为例,讲解如何配置数据库:

(1)登录云服务器,使用以下命令安装MySQL:

sudo apt-get update
sudo apt-get install mysql-server

(2)安装完成后,使用以下命令启动MySQL服务:

sudo systemctl start mysql

(3)为了使MySQL在系统启动时自动运行,使用以下命令设置开机自启:

sudo systemctl enable mysql

(4)使用以下命令设置MySQL的root用户密码:

sudo mysql_secure_installation

(5)创建数据库和用户,并授权:

sudo mysql -u root -p
mysql> CREATE DATABASE mydatabase;
mysql> CREATE USER 'myuser'@'localhost' IDENTIFIED BY 'mypassword';
mysql> GRANT ALL PRIVILEGES ON mydatabase.* TO 'myuser'@'localhost';
mysql> FLUSH PRIVILEGES;
mysql> EXIT;

配置网站文件

(1)在网站目录中创建一个名为index.php的文件,用于展示网站内容。

(2)在index.php文件中,添加以下代码

<?php
// 连接数据库
$mysqli = new mysqli("localhost", "myuser", "mypassword", "mydatabase");
// 检查连接
if ($mysqli->connect_error) {
    die("连接失败: " . $mysqli->connect_error);
}
?>
<!DOCTYPE html>
<html>
<head>
    <title>我的网站</title>
</head>
<body>
    <h1>欢迎来到我的网站</h1>
</body>
</html>

(3)保存并关闭index.php文件。

测试网站

在浏览器中输入您的域名(如:www.example.com),如果显示index.php中的内容,则说明您的网站已成功搭建。

通过以上步骤,您已经成功在云服务器上搭建了一个简单的网站,在实际应用中,您可以根据需求添加更多功能,如论坛、商城等,希望本文能帮助您轻松掌握网站部署技巧。

黑狐家游戏

发表评论

最新文章